Vibration, temperature fluctuations, and constant motion are the silent enemies of any light fixture installed in a moving home. While standard residential pendants rely on gravity to stay put, a rig requires mechanical tension to ensure wiring connections don’t wiggle loose during transit. PG9 Waterproof Cable Gland: Most Secure DIY Option
When installations occur in moisture-prone areas—such as near a sink, exterior door, or in a high-humidity van conversion—a standard cord grip might not be sufficient. PG9 cable glands are essentially industrial-grade seals that clamp the wire while simultaneously creating a watertight gasket around the cable jacket. This prevents condensation from traveling along the cord and entering the fixture’s electrical connection.
Using a PG9 gland requires a bit more technical finesse, as it uses a tightening nut to compress a rubber seal, but the resulting level of security is unmatched. It is the most reliable way to ensure that your connections stay dry and stable. For any fixture located near a potential leak or high-moisture zone, this is the only responsible hardware choice.

Why Your Mobile Home Needs Secure Cord Grips
In a residential home, pendant lights are static; in a mobile home, they are passengers. Every pothole, speed bump, and highway vibration transfers energy directly to the fixture. Without a high-quality strain relief cord grip, the weight of the pendant pulls directly on the wire terminals. This causes premature fatigue, leading to loose connections, flickering lights, or dangerous electrical arcing.
A secure cord grip serves as a mechanical anchor, transferring the force of the movement to the housing of the fixture rather than the fragile copper wires inside the terminal block. Neglecting this simple component is a common mistake that leads to intermittent electrical shorts. Investing in a proper grip is a fundamental step toward long-term electrical safety in any off-grid or nomadic living space.
Choosing a Grip: Sizing and Weight Capacity
Before purchasing, you must match the cord grip to the diameter of your cable and the weight of your fixture. A grip that is too large for the cord will not provide enough friction to prevent slipping, while one that is too small can strip the insulation or become impossible to thread. Always measure your lamp cord with a pair of calipers to ensure it falls within the manufacturer’s specified clamping range.
- Weight Considerations: If the pendant weighs more than two pounds, prioritize metal grips with deep-thread engagement.
- Cord Material: Fabric-covered cords often compress differently than rubber or plastic jackets; choose a grip that offers a wider compression range for these materials.
- Material Compatibility: Ensure the material of the grip matches your canopy—mixing metal threads with plastic can lead to stripped threads and unreliable connections.
How to Install a Cord Grip Safely and Securely
The installation process begins with ensuring the cable is cut cleanly and the insulation is stripped properly. Slide the cord through the grip and into your canopy before making any electrical connections. Once the wires are secured to the terminal block, tighten the grip nut by hand until it is firm, then give it a final quarter-turn with pliers to ensure it bites into the cable jacket.
A common pitfall is over-tightening the compression nut, which can deform the cable or crack the grip itself. Use a “snug-but-steady” approach: the cable should not be able to slide or rotate under gentle pressure. If you are using a threaded grip into a metal canopy, always use a small amount of thread-locker to ensure that the vibration of the road doesn’t loosen the grip from the housing over time.
Wiring 12V vs. 120V Pendants in Your Rig
The electrical requirements for a mobile rig often differ significantly from those of a standard house, especially when dealing with 12V DC systems. Regardless of the voltage, the mechanics of a cord grip remain identical; however, the wire thickness, or gauge, varies greatly. 12V systems often use thicker wire to minimize voltage drop, so ensure your grip can accommodate the larger diameter of common 12V DC cable.
- 120V AC: Standard residential-style lighting requires careful attention to grounding; always ensure the metal cord grip is grounded if the fixture body is metal.
- 12V DC: Focus on vibration-proof connections like crimped ferrules or heat-shrink butt connectors before the cord enters the grip.
- Safety Tip: Never rely on the cord grip to act as an electrical strain relief; always leave a small “service loop” of slack inside the canopy so the wires themselves are never under tension.
